  • Heavy metal contamination in subsurface soils and stream sediments at the Suggok mine area were investigated on the basis of major, trace and rare earth elements geochemistry and mineralogy. The Sanggok mine area is mainly composed of Cambro-Ordovician carbonate rocks. The mine had been mined for Pb-Zn-Fe and Au- Ag, but already closed in past. For major elements, especially Fe (mean value=18.58 wt.%) and Mn (mean value=4. 18 wt.%) are enriched in soils, and the average enrichment indices of soils and sediments are 6.84 and 1.54, respectively. The average enrichment index of rare earth elements are 0.92 of mining drainage sediments and 0.52 of subsurface soils on the tailing dam. Concentrations of minor and/or environmental toxic elements in those samples range from 29 to 3400 for As,1 to 11 for Cd, 35 to 292 for Cu, 50 to 1827 for Pb, 1 to 22 for Sb and 112 to 2644 for Zn. Extremely high concentrations (mean values) are found in subsurface soils on the tailing dam (As=2278, Cd=7, Cu=206, Pb=1372, Sb=14 and Zn=2231 ppm, respectively). Average enrichment index normalized by composition of non-mining drainage sediments is 2.42 in mining drainage sediments and 25.47 in subsurface soils on the tailing dam. Based on EPA value, enrichment index of toxic elements is 0.53 in non-mining drainage sediments, 1.84 in mining drainage sediments and 23.71 in subsurface soils on the tailing dam. As a results from X-ray powder diffraction method, mineral composition of soils and sediments near the mine area varied in part, and are calcite, dolomite, magnesite, quartz, mica, chlorite and clay minerals. With the separation of heavy minerals, soils and sediments of highly concentrated toxic elements included some pyrite, arsenopyrite, sphalerite, galena, goethite and hydroxide minerals on the polished sections.

  • This study was conducted to investigate the effect of plant growth retardants on the growth and characters related with lodging in rice. The results are summarized as follows. Plant height which is closely related to lodging was significantly inhibited by the application of inabenfide, paclobutrazol, and uniconazole. Among the tested application times, inabenfide, paclobutrazol, and uniconazole were the most effective in inhibiting plant height at 30, 20, 20 days before heading respectively. Inabenfide was markedly effective in reducing the lower (4th) internode length, whereas paclobutrazol and uniconazole were more effective in reducing the upper (3rd and 2nd) internode length. Internode wall of rice plant treated with chemicals was tended to be thickened as compared with control. Heading date was not influenced by inabenfide, but paclobutrazol and uniconazole were inhibited 1 or 2 days in heading date as compared with control. Lodging index was the most reduced when inabenfide was applied 30 days before heading with 160g ai whereas paclobutrazol and uniconazole were applied 15 days before heading with 12, 1.2g ai per 10a, respectively. All the treatments inhibited the lodging of rice but control was completely lodged. Yield treated with these chemicals was prevented by 10-12% of yield decrease occurred by lodging. As a conclusion, inabenfide with 120 or 160g ai at 40 or 30 days before heading, paclobutrazol with 12g ai at 15 days before heading, arid uniconazole with 1.2g ai at 15 days before heading appear to be the most practical application time and rate for preventing lodging in paddy rice.

  • In this study, growth changes of the diameter at breast height (DBH), height, basal area, volume, and biomass of Korean white pine (Pinus koraiensis Siebold & Zucc.) on a plantation were examined via long-term monitoring. In addition, this study was performed to provide the basic data for timber production in line with DBH class by comparing the growth of the relative DBH size. Growth characteristics according to DBH class were analyzed by categorizing trees into five classes based on sorted DBH rankings: class I (1%-20%; upper 20%), class II (21%-40%), class III (41%-60%), class IV (61%-80%), class V (81%-100%; lower 20%). A total class (0%-100%) was also used. Total increment and mean annual increment (MAI) were calculated using data from nine measurements taken over 39 years. Tree characteristics based on average values and stand characteristics based on unit area per hectare were examined. According to the total increments of variables, the differences in DBH, basal area, volume, and biomass among classes I-V increased over time, whereas the height difference did not continually increase. According to MAI, the maximum DBH value was 0.92 cm·yr-1 at age 23 in class I, whereas the maximum value in all trees was 0.69 cm·yr-1 at age 17. The maximum value of height MAI for class I was 0.52 m·yr-1 at age 23, whereas that for all trees was 0.49 m·yr-1 at age 20. In terms of basal area, volume, and biomass growth at tree-and stand-level, the maximum MAI of class I and all trees was not observed during the measurement period. Therefore, additional long-term monitoring data are required to determine the maximum MAI of the variables.

  • We analyzed 29 surface sediment samples in five submarine volcanoes (TA12, TA19, TA22, TA25, and TA26) located in the southern part of the Tonga arc for trace elements and rare earth elements to investigate characteristics of the hydrothermal alteration of surface sediments. Based on analytical results of trace element and rare earth element (REE), surface sediments of TA12, TA19, and TA22 submarine volcanoes, which are located in the northern part of the study area, were very little or not influenced by hydrothermal fluids. In contrast, some stations of TA25 and TA26 submarine volcanoes were strongly affected by hydrothermal fluids. However, these two submarine volcanoes showed different features in element concentration in the sediments. Some stations of TA25 submarine volcano showed enrichment of Ni, Cu, Sn, Zn, Pb, Cr, Cd, Sb, W, Ba, Ta, Rb, Sr, and As, however, those of TA26 submarine volcano showed enrichment of Sn, Zn, Pb, Cd, Sb, Ba, Rb, and Sr. Stations which enriched trace elements were observed, enriched REEs were also observed. Average upper continental crust (UCC)-normalized REE patterns of the surface sediments generally showed low light REE (LREE) abundances and increased heavy REE (HREE) abundances. Eu enrichment was identified at several stations of TA25 and TA26 submarine volcanoes. In addition, enrichment of Ce was found at some stations of TA26 submarine volcano and these enrichment patterns were similar with hydrothermal fluid of near stations. Furthermore, TA25 and TA26 submarine volcanoes showed different enrichment characteristics of trace elements and REE. Trace elements were concentrated at TA25 submarine volcano. TA26 submarine volcano, on the other hand, observed highly enrichment of REE especially, Eu and Ce. As a result of the investigation, the characteristics and concentrations of REEs and trace elements in the surface sediments of each submarine volcano can be applied to identify hydrothermal alteration of sediments during exploration for hydrothermal deposits.

  • This study attempts to categorizes the factors of forest fire occurrences based on regional meteorologic data and general forest no characteristics of 18 cities and guns in Kangwon province. lo accomplish this goal, some statistical analyses such as analysis of variance, correspondence analysis and multidimensional scaling were adopted. To reveal the forest fires pattern of study region, a categorization process was conducted by employing the quantification approach which modified and quantified the metric-data of fire occurrence dates. Also, The fire occurrence similarity was compared by using multidimensional scaling for each study region. The major results are summarized as follows: It was found that the meteorological factors emerged as different to each region are average and maximum temperature, minimum dew point temperature and average and maximum wind speed. In the result of correspondence analysis representing relationships between fire causes and study regions, Kangrung is caused by arsonist, Chulwon, Hwachen and Yanggu caused by military factor, Sokcho and Chunchen caused by the debris burning, and Samchuk caused by general man-caused fires, respectively. Finally, the forest fire occurrence pattern of this study regions were divided into five areas such as, group I including Samchuk, Kangryung, Chunchen, Wonju, Hongchen and Hhoingsung, group II including Donghae, Taebaek, Yangyang and Pyongchang, group III including Jungsun, Chulwon and Whachen, group Ⅵ including Gosung, Injae and Yanggu, and group V including Shokcho and Youngwol.

  • Purpose : In adults, endoscopic tracheobronchial balloon dilatation and stenting have become valuable methods to establish and maintain an adequate airway lumen when tracheomalacia or neoplastic growth compromise the airways. But in children, only a few cases were reported due to technical problems. We report six children who were treated with stent implantation and describe the use and safety of airway stents. Methods : Six patients with severe airway obstruction were treated. We investigated the underlying medical problems, stenotic site, symptomatic improvement and complications, and the size and location of stent. Results : The median age of the six patients was 21 months. Three of them were mechanically ventilated and one had an endotracheal tube to maintain the patency of airway. Diagnoses were : congenital tracheal stenosis with or without bronchomalacia, granulation tissue formation after right upper lobectomy by bronchial carcinoid or after prolonged intubation, endobronchial tuberculosis, and airway compression by mediastinal undifferentiated sarcoma. Nitinol stents were implanted in the airway guided by bronchoscopy and fluoroscopy simultaneously. Three cases were placed in trachea, the others were in the bronchus. After stent implantation, all patients showed marked improvements of their airway obstructive symptoms. Four patients are doing well, although two expired due to underlying diseases. Four patients had granulation tissue formation around stents, but that was tolerable after removing the stent. Conclusion : We suggest that the use of expandible metallic stent implantation can offer safe therapeutic option even in extremely severe, life threatening and inoperable airway stenosis in children.

  • The objective of this study was to suggest a suitable amount of fertilizer using the changes in growth performances and soil properties for improving survival and quality of Zelkova serrata trees in a harvested Pinus rigida plantation. One-year-old containerized seedlings of Z. serrata were planted with the density of 3000 seedlings $ha^{-1}$ in end of March 2011 at Gwangneung experimental forest, Pocheon. Solid compound fertilizer (N:P:K=3:4:1) were applied yearly in three amounts (control: no fertilization, F1: $180kg\;ha^{-1}$, and F2: $360kg\;ha^{-1}$) every May from 2011 to 2013. We analyzed soil properties before (2011) and after (2012 and 2017) fertilization. And we measured the root collar diameter and height of Z. serrata trees from 2011 to 2016, and then calculated H/D ratio and stem volume. Soil properties at Z. serrata plantation did not show difference according to fertilization level in every investigation year. As time passed after planting, however, concentrations of total nitrogen and available phosphorus were increased from decreased. The growth of root collar diameter, height and stem volume of Z. serrata trees at F2 plot were significantly higher those at the other plots after only 2 years of fertilization. Because Z. serrata tree demand to more nutrient during the early growing period. The survival rate of Z. serrata trees at control plot was significantly lower than that at the other plots. This might be due to Z. serrata trees at control plot had not the upper hand from competition with vegetation at the early in planting. However, the growth of height and stem volume of Z. serrata trees between F1 and F2 plots did not show difference over 6 years after planting. Consequently, we could suggest that Z. serrata trees need to F1 fertilization level for considering improving survival and quality of Z. serrata trees and economical efficiency of plantation managements after harvesting P. rigida plantation.

  • Purpose: In cases when implant supported overdenture is made by using standard size implant, additional procedure such as bone surgery and bone grafting can be required. And it gives burden to doctor and patient in terms of cost. Therefore, it is necessary to find the implant therapy for the edentulous patients in making denture with accordable cost and simple procedure. Materials and methods: Edentulous patients with upper and lower dentures participated in this study. Before the operation, survey about patient's satisfaction to the existing dentures was carried out. Surgical procedures included four small diameter implants installation anterior area and immediate loading. One and three month after the procedure, the same survey about patient's satisfaction was carried out, and radiography was taken. Results: We are doing research to the nine patients. Survival rate is 97.2 percent. The comparison of patient's satisfaction before and after surgery is performed based on oral health impact profile 49. We analyze mainly with masticatory discomfort, retention, aesthetics, social problem, psychological discomfort problems. As a result, satisfaction level is increased at all factors. Retention is the most increased satisfactory factor followed by mastication difficulty, pronunciation, psychological discomfort, social discomfort, aesthetics in order. Marginal bone loss is 0.21 mm at 12 weeks after implant placement. Conclusion: This research reveals that the denture supported by mini dental implant increases patient's satisfaction. This study will be continued with more patients for a long time and we are scheduled for taking additional radiography to check whether peri-implant bone resorption occurs or not.

  • Objective : To report the effects of a specific intervention, the Interactive Metronome$^{(R)}$ (IM), on timing, attention and motor function of a children with ADHD. Methods : The study is case reports about two boys with ADHD. One boy who is born 2008 is attending general elementary school as a first year student (case 1), and another boy who is born 2001 is attending general elementary school as a second year student (case 2). For each case subject, IM training was provided during 3 weeks, from January 2015 to Febrary 2015. Evaluations were performed pre- and post-intervention in order to exam timing, attention and motor skills. The measurements uses in this study are Long Form Assessment (LFA) for the timing, RehaCom screening module for the attention, and Bruininks-Oseretsky Test of Morot Proficiency, second version (BOT-2) for the motor function. Results : The timing function was improved in both cases since both showed reduced response time for all motor tasks of LFA. In terms of attention, case 1 showed improvement of visual attention division, neglect and response Inhibition, and case 2 showed improvement of sustained attention. Lastly, in the BOT-2, case 1 showed improved the percentile rank of short (from 42%ile to 96%ile), and case 2 also showed similar improvement (from 21%ile to 66%ile). Conclusion : This study provides positive evidence that the Interactive Metronome$^{(R)}$ training has positive power to facilitate several body functions such as timing, attention and motor control of children with ADHD, through two case studies.

  • Purpose : The objective of this study was to clarify the presentation, associated preceding illness, pathologic organisms, treatment and outcome of deep neck abscess in children according to age and location. Methods : We retrospectively reviewed the in-patient charts of children treated at our hospital for deep neck abscess. Thirty-five such patients were identified as having been treated from March 1990 to December 2005. Results : A total of 35 were enrolled in our study: 25 boys and 10 girls. Their ages ranged from 11 months to 15 years. Presenting symptoms included mass, fever, irritability, trismus and dysphagia. The most commonly known associated preceding illness was viral upper respiratory infection (53%). The most common site of infection was the submandibular space (37%). Bacteria was identified in 16 patients. The most common pathogen was Staphylococcus aureus. Thirteen (37%) children recovered from the infection with conservative treatment and twenty-four (68%) children received surgical drainage. The duration of hospitalization was longer in the group who underwent surgery than in the group who were managed with conservative treatment. No complication occurred. Conclusion : Unexplained torticollis, trismus or irritability in children were suggestive of deep neck abscess. Our results demonstrate that deep neck abscesses in children is respond well to conservative treatment if diagnosed early.
